Not a lot of people know this, but:
Although the classic Turbo systems were in the standard Turbo Blue, which was part of the marketing concept, the factory actually made some in black. They were for export only and to special order, and it was done at the request of some major customers in the USA who insisted on an industry-standard black finish. Production managers, of course, liked everything in black for low visibility. This was kept very quiet - Turbosound didn't want to lose their trademark blue colour as it provided instant recognition when their systems were seen in use, an excellent way of promoting the brand. Normally any request for an alternative colour was met with "sorry, but we can't do that". So black is a legitimate colour for Turbo boxes although if you want the classic look, blue is the way to go! Edited by madboffin - 19 October 2020 at 1:12pm |
